Nominate Your Favorite Family-Owned Business

We're excited to have some great nominations so far. And we need more!


We're dedicating the 24th Annual Maine Family Business Awards to Maddy Corson who envisioned this celebration over two decades ago. She was a steadfast champion of family-owned businesses and will be watching us from above.


Please help us by continuing her legacy and nominate a family-owned business today!

Nomination deadline is Friday, June 28. The gala will be held in October at Thompson's Point - more details announced soon!

You Regatta now Regatta Opens a New Division


Falmouth, Maine | May 1, 2024 | IFOB member Regatta opened a new division called AFLOAT (www.afloatpro.com). AFLOAT is a watersports lifestyle store providing unique products not found at other local stores. Everything from the perfect tumbler that doesn’t leak to the sailboat that can fly, is available to be purchased by the most discerning and demanding watersports adventurer.

About This Year's Survey


“Each year, our survey on family businesses in America gains in size and scope, but one thing remains true, family businesses are big business in our country. This year we received responses from nearly eight hundred family business and office executives, a record. We use these finding throughout the year to emphasize the critical challenges and issues facing family businesses..."
